    A base Micra 5-speed just took top honours among conventional gasoline vehicles in the 2015 Vancouver Island Eco-Run, held by AJAC (Auto Journalist Association of Canada).

    The EcoRun is an annual AJAC event that shows off a variety of eco-friendly vehicles, which include pure electrics, plug-in and conventional hybrids, hydrogen fuel cells, diesel-fuelled powertrains and highly-efficient gasoline options. The purpose of the EcoRun is to help inform consumers of these alternative options, as well as providing accurate road testing fuel economy numbers. There's no limit to the size of vehicle showcased, as they range from subcompacts to pickup trucks. These new vehicles are driven on real-world road conditions in order to fully test for fuel efficiency and the reduction of carbon dioxide emissions.
    Route: this west coast route covered ~200 km and went from Vancouver up to the ferry at Horseshoe Bay, across to Nanaimo, down to Victoria. Day 2 went up to Swartz Bay, onto the ferry across to Tswwassen and back to Vancouver.

    Micra's results: 5.54 L/100 km = 51 mpg (Imp) = 18.1 km/L = 43 mpg (US)

    The only cars to beat it were a diesel Golf and a few plug-ins. (A Nissan Leaf took the overall top spot.)

    Surprisingly, a Mazda 3 with a 2.5L engine came close behind the Micra, at 5.75 L/100 km.
